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Removal in Senoia, GA
Catching these warning sign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some common sign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ty smells can show moisture buildup and mold growth. If you notice a persistent odor, it’s time to call in the professionals.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.
Spongy Floors or Walls
Spongy floors or walls can show water damage or rot. This is a sign that you need to act fast to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call in the experts.
Discoloration or Warping of Wooden Items
Discoloration or warping of wooden items can show water damage. This is a sign that you need to act fast to prevent further damage.
Visible Signs of Flooding
Visible signs of flooding can be a sign of a bigger problem.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ked.
Emergency Water Removal (24/7) v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or water damage (less than 1 square foot) | Yes | No | DIY kits can handle small water damage jobs. |
| Standing water (over 1 square foot) | No | Yes | Standing water need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ely. |
| Flooded crawl space or basement | No | Yes | Flooded crawl spaces or basements need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ems can be hazardous and needs professional handling. |
| Water damage to structural parts | No | Yes | Water damage to structural parts can compromise the integrity of your home and needs professional handling. |
| Water damage with unknown source | No | Yes | Water damage with unknown source needs professional investigation and expertise to handle safely. |
